What is Tokio Marine Holdings Inc?

engages in the non-life and life insurance, and financial and general businesses in Japan and internationally. The company operates through four segments: Domestic Non-Life Insurance Business, Domestic Life Insurance Business, International Insurance Business, and Financial and Other Businesses.
